Key Differences
In short — Pentium Gold G7400 outperforms Core i7-4960X on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both CPUs to compare value. The better performing Pentium Gold G7400 is 3045 days newer than Core i7-4960X.
Advantages of Intel Core i7-4960X
-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Pentium Gold G7400 - 12 vs 4 threads
Advantages of Intel Pentium Gold G7400
- Performs up to 36% better in Rust than Core i7-4960X - 223 vs 164 FPS
- Works without a dedicated GPU, while Intel Core i7-4960X doesn't have integrated graphics

Intel Core i7-4960X | vs | Intel Pentium Gold G7400 |
---|---|---|
Sep 3rd, 2013 | Release Date | Jan 4th, 2022 |
Core i7 | Collection | Pentium Gold |
Ivy Bridge E | Codename | Alder Lake |
Intel Socket 2011 | Socket | Intel Socket 1700 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
6 | Cores | 2 |
12 | Threads | 4 |
3.6 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 3.7 GHz |
4.0 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| Non-Turbo |
130 W | TDP | Not Available |
22 nm | Process Size | 10 nm |
36.0x | Multiplier | 37.0x |
None | Integrated Graphics | UHD Graphics 710 |
Yes | Overclockable | No |
